首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何对行进行日志记录以仅查看模型数据?

日志记录是一种常见的技术手段,用于记录系统运行中的重要信息和事件,以便于故障排查、性能优化、安全审计等目的。在对行进行日志记录以仅查看模型数据时,可以采取以下步骤:

  1. 确定日志记录级别:根据需要记录的信息粒度,选择合适的日志级别,常见的日志级别有 DEBUG、INFO、WARNING、ERROR等,不同级别的日志包含的信息量和详细程度不同。
  2. 选择日志记录工具:根据系统需求和开发语言,选择合适的日志记录工具。常见的日志记录工具有log4j、logback、log4net等,它们提供了丰富的配置选项和API,可以方便地进行日志记录。
  3. 在代码中添加日志记录:在模型相关的代码中,通过调用日志记录工具提供的API,添加合适的日志记录语句。可以记录模型运行过程中的重要事件、输入输出数据等信息,以便后续分析和查看。
  4. 定义日志格式和内容:根据实际需求,定义日志记录的格式和内容。可以包括时间戳、事件类型、模型名称、输入数据、输出数据等信息。合适的日志格式可以方便后续的数据处理和分析。
  5. 配置日志输出目标:将日志输出到合适的目标,可以是控制台、文件、数据库等。根据实际情况选择合适的输出方式,确保日志信息能够被方便地查看和分析。
  6. 设置日志记录策略:根据系统需求和资源限制,设置合适的日志记录策略。可以包括日志文件的切割策略、日志级别的过滤策略等,以保证日志记录的效率和可靠性。

值得注意的是,日志记录涉及到敏感信息的话需要进行适当的处理,以保障数据安全和隐私。

腾讯云提供了一系列与日志相关的产品和服务,如腾讯云日志服务(CLS)、腾讯云日志搜索(CLS Search)等,它们能够帮助用户快速搭建和管理日志系统,实现日志的采集、存储、查询和分析等功能。

附上腾讯云日志服务(CLS)的产品介绍链接:腾讯云日志服务(CLS)

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• ThinkPHP调试方法

    一.调试模式 ThinkPHP 专门为开发过程而设置了调试模式,调试模式开启后,特别方便我们进行排 错和调整。但由于它执行效率会稍低,所以在正式部署项目的时候,关闭调试模式。 // 入口文件处,开启调试模式 建议开发阶段开启 部署阶段注释或者设为false define('APP_DEBUG',true); 调试模式在开发中的优势在于: 1.开启日志记录,任何错误和调试信息都会详细记录; 2.关闭模版缓存,模版修改可以及时生效; 3.记录 SQL 日志,方便分析 SQL; 4.关闭字段缓存,数据表字段修改不受缓存影响; 5.严格检查文件大小写,帮助提前发现 Linux 部署问题; 6.通过页面 Trace 功能更好的调试和发现问题。

    02
    领券